Zaha 'frustrated' by Liverpool defeat

Crystal Palace attacker Wilfried Zaha has revealed his 'frustration' following Saturday's 2-1 defeat against Liverpool.

Zaha passed a late fitness test to start for the Eagles, and was involved in the incident that saw Palace take the lead as the attacker was brought to the ground by Liverpool goalkeeper Loris Karius inside the penalty box.

Luka Milivojevic sent Palace ahead from the resulting spot kick in the 13th minute, but Sadio Mane levelled early in the second period before Mohamed Salah came up with an 84th-minute winner for the visitors.

Zaha, however, has insisted that Palace will "come back stronger next week" when they take on Bournemouth.

"Frustrating to come away from the game empty-handed," Zaha posted on his official Instagram account. "Will keep working hard and come back stronger next week."

The defeat left Palace down in 17th position in the Premier League table - just two points outside of the relegation zone.
